您好,登录后才能下订单哦!
密码登录
登录注册
点击 登录注册 即表示同意《亿速云用户服务条款》
# 怎么使用HTML5图片元素
HTML5的`<img>`元素是网页中展示图像的核心标签,结合现代HTML5特性可以实现响应式、语义化和高性能的图片展示。本文将详细介绍HTML5图片元素的使用方法、最佳实践和常见技巧。
## 一、基础语法
```html
<img src="image.jpg" alt="描述文本">
<img src="photo.png" width="800" height="600">
<img srcset="small.jpg 480w, medium.jpg 1024w"
sizes="(max-width: 600px) 480px, 1024px"
src="fallback.jpg">
<img loading="lazy" src="large-image.jpg">
loading="lazy"
:延迟加载视口外的图片<figure>
<img src="chart.svg" alt="年度销售趋势">
<figcaption>图1:2023年销售数据可视化</figcaption>
</figure>
<picture>
<source media="(min-width: 1200px)" srcset="desktop.jpg">
<source media="(min-width: 768px)" srcset="tablet.jpg">
<img src="mobile.jpg" alt="响应式图片">
</picture>
<picture>
<source type="image/webp" srcset="image.webp">
<img src="image.jpg" alt="兼容性回退">
</picture>
可访问性:
alt=""
性能优化:
SEO建议:
<img srcset="image@1x.jpg 1x, image@2x.jpg 2x">
<img src="image.jpg" onerror="this.src='fallback.jpg'">
<img src="placeholder.jpg" data-src="real-image.jpg" class="lazyload">
object-fit
属性结合实现智能裁剪通过合理运用HTML5图片元素及其相关技术,可以显著提升网页的视觉效果、加载速度和用户体验。建议开发者根据实际场景组合使用这些特性,并持续关注Web标准的新发展。 “`
注:本文实际约650字,如需扩展到800字,可增加以下内容: 1. 具体代码示例的详细解释 2. 更多兼容性处理方案 3. 各属性值的浏览器支持情况 4. 与服务端图片处理服务的配合 5. 性能测试数据对比
免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。